How they compare
Libya currently reports 2.63 against 2.59 in United States of America, a difference of 0.04.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 35 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Libya ahead.
Libya ranks 126th and United States of America ranks 128th of 201 countries.
Libya has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Libya | United States of America |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 4.45 | 4.04 | 0.4137 | Libya |
| 2000s | 3.77 | 3.17 | 0.602 | Libya |
| 2010s | 4.05 | 2.45 | 1.6 | Libya |
| 2020s | 3.78 | 2.83 | 0.9507 | Libya |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
